The camera and gimbal will give the ability to record aerial footage. It will however not give you the ability to see what you are filming/framing. You are essentially flying blind.
In order to see what the Phantom sees, you will need the following:
Bird side:
An FPV transmitter
Antenna
Maybe a plugin HUB

On Controller side:
Display panel
FPV Receiver

Soldering is required.

This will all add up. Do what @jason suggested and get a dedicated aerial camera like the P3Adv.
